+NTSTATUS vfs_offload_token_create_blob(TALLOC_CTX *mem_ctx,
+ const files_struct *fsp,
+ uint32_t fsctl,
+ DATA_BLOB *token_blob)
+{
+ size_t len;
+
+ switch (fsctl) {
+ case FSCTL_DUP_EXTENTS_TO_FILE:
+ len = 20;
+ break;
+ case FSCTL_SRV_REQUEST_RESUME_KEY:
+ len = 24;
+ break;
+ default:
+ DBG_ERR("Invalid fsctl [%" PRIu32 "]\n", fsctl);
+ return NT_STATUS_NOT_SUPPORTED;
+ }
+
+ *token_blob = data_blob_talloc_zero(mem_ctx, len);
+ if (token_blob->length == 0) {
+ return NT_STATUS_NO_MEMORY;
+ }
+
+ /* combine persistent and volatile handles for the resume key */
+ SBVAL(token_blob->data,
+ SMB_VFS_ODX_TOKEN_OFFSET_PFID,
+ fsp->op->global->open_persistent_id);
+ SBVAL(token_blob->data,
+ SMB_VFS_ODX_TOKEN_OFFSET_VFID,
+ fsp->op->global->open_volatile_id);
+ SIVAL(token_blob->data,
+ SMB_VFS_ODX_TOKEN_OFFSET_FSCTL,
+ fsctl);
+
+ return NT_STATUS_OK;
+}

+NTSTATUS vfs_offload_token_check_handles(uint32_t fsctl,
+ files_struct *src_fsp,
+ files_struct *dst_fsp)
+{
+ NTSTATUS status;
+
+ if (src_fsp->vuid != dst_fsp->vuid) {
+ DBG_INFO("copy chunk handles not in the same session.\n");
+ return NT_ST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ED;
+ }
+
+ if (!NT_STATUS_IS_OK(src_fsp->op->status)) {
+ DBG_INFO("copy chunk source handle invalid: %s\n",
+ nt_errstr(src_fsp->op->status));
+ return NT_ST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ED;
+ }
+
+ if (!NT_STATUS_IS_OK(dst_fsp->op->status)) {
+ DBG_INFO("copy chunk destination handle invalid: %s\n",
+ nt_errstr(dst_fsp->op->status));
+ return NT_ST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ED;
+ }
+
+ if (src_fsp->fsp_flags.closing) {
+ DBG_INFO("copy chunk src handle with closing in progress.\n");
+ return NT_ST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ED;
+ }
+
+ if (dst_fsp->fsp_flags.closing) {
+ DBG_INFO("copy chunk dst handle with closing in progress.\n");
+ return NT_ST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ED;
+ }
+
+ if (src_fsp->fsp_flags.is_directory) {
+ DBG_INFO("copy chunk no read on src directory handle (%s).\n",
+ smb_fname_str_dbg(src_fsp->fsp_name));
+ return NT_ST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ED;
+ }
+
+ if (dst_fsp->fsp_flags.is_directory) {
+ DBG_INFO("copy chunk no read on dst directory handle (%s).\n",
+ smb_fname_str_dbg(dst_fsp->fsp_name));
+ return NT_ST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ED;
+ }
+
+ if (IS_IPC(src_fsp->conn) || IS_IPC(dst_fsp->conn)) {
+ DBG_INFO("copy chunk no access on IPC$ handle.\n");
+ return NT_ST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ED;
+ }
+
+ if (IS_PRINT(src_fsp->conn) || IS_PRINT(dst_fsp->conn)) {
+ DBG_INFO("copy chunk no access on PRINT handle.\n");
+ return NT_ST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ED;
+ }
+
+ /*
+ * [MS-SMB2] 3.3.5.15.6 Handling a Server-Side Data Copy Request
+ * The server MUST fail the request with ST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ED if any of
+ * the following are true:
+ * - The Open.GrantedAccess of the destination file does not include
+ * FILE_WRITE_DATA or FILE_APPEND_DATA.
+ *
+ * A non writable dst handle also doesn't make sense for other fsctls.
+ */
+ status = check_any_access_fsp(dst_fsp, FILE_WRITE_DATA|FILE_APPEND_DATA);
+ if (!NT_STATUS_IS_OK(status)) {
+ DBG_INFO("dest handle not writable (%s).\n",
+ smb_fname_str_dbg(dst_fsp->fsp_name));
+ return status;
+ }
+ /*
+ * - The Open.GrantedAccess of the destination file does not include
+ * FILE_READ_DATA, and the CtlCode is FSCTL_SRV_COPYCHUNK.
+ */
+ if ((fsctl == FSCTL_SRV_COPYCHUNK) && !CHECK_READ_IOCTL(dst_fsp)) {
+ DBG_INFO("copy chunk no read on dest handle (%s).\n",
+ smb_fname_str_dbg(dst_fsp->fsp_name));
+ return NT_ST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ED;
+ }
+ /*
+ * - The Open.GrantedAccess of the source file does not include
+ * FILE_READ_DATA access.
+ */
+ if (!CHECK_READ_SMB2(src_fsp)) {
+ DBG_INFO("src handle not readable (%s).\n",
+ smb_fname_str_dbg(src_fsp->fsp_name));
+ return NT_STATUS_ACCESS_DENIED;
+ }
+
+ return NT_STATUS_OK;
+}
